Which type of solar panels are most efficient?
Monocrystalline solar panels are the most efficient type of solar panel currently on the market. The top monocrystalline panels now all come with 22% efficiency or higher, and manufacturers are continually raising this bar.
How efficient are solar panels?
In June 2024, researchers at Chinese solar company LONGi created a perovskite-silicon cell with a record-breaking 34.6% efficiency. Also in June 2024, the UK’s Oxford PV broke the record for an entire panel with a model that has a 26.9% efficiency rating.

Do coloured solar panels cost more?
Are coloured solar panels better than standard solar panels?
But regardless of the colour of your solar panels, the difference in efficiency between standard panels and coloured panels is not overly large. According to YouGen, coloured solar panels will generally only produce 20-40W less energy than a black or blue panel - dropping from 265W for a standard panel to 230W-245W for a coloured version.

How much do solar panels cost?
Monocrystalline solar panels are the most expensive, and their cost per kW is somewhere around £1,000 – £1,500 whereas polycrystalline solar panels cost about £900 per kW. When it comes to thin-film solar panels, these cost between £400 and £800 per kW. 1.

Do solar panels produce electricity year-round?
Solar panels can produce electricity year-round, even on overcast days. Through summer, the days are longer which generates more output, but shorter days in winter mean your output will be lower over these months. As solar panels age, their efficiency decreases at around 0.5% each year.
